What Happened

The film 'Dhurandhar: The Revenge' has achieved blockbuster status, crossing ₹800 crore at the box office. This significant revenue generation is projected to provide a substantial boost to PVR Inox's Q4 FY26 financial results, acting as a key revenue driver for the multiplex chain.

Why It Matters (for you)

For the Indian stock market, this matters as it signals a strong recovery and potential for multiplex operators, especially PVR Inox, after a period of lukewarm performance and valuation concerns. Strong content driving footfall directly translates to improved financial health and investor sentiment for the sector.

Impact on Indian Markets

PVRINOX is directly impacted positively, as the film's success is expected to bolster its Q4 FY26 earnings, potentially leading to a stock price appreciation. This could also have a ripple effect on other smaller entertainment and media stocks, though PVRINOX remains the primary beneficiary.

Key Evidence

  • Ranveer Singh's 'Dhurandhar: The Revenge' crossed ₹800 crore at the box office.
  • The film's success is poised to significantly boost PVR Inox's Q4 FY26 earnings.
  • Analysts believe the film offers a crucial revenue anchor for the multiplex operator.
  • The success could salvage a lukewarm quarter despite the stock's recent dip and valuation concerns.
